Angelo Stiller, a rising star in German football and former Bayern Munich academy player, is reportedly in talks with Real Madrid for a contract until 2030. After his DFB-Pokal victory with VfB Stuttgart, the 24-year-old midfielder has gained attention for his consistent performances at Hoffenheim and Stuttgart and his potential inclusion in the German national team. While loosely linked to FC Barcelona earlier, his possible transfer to Real Madrid could mark a significant step in his career, raising questions about his readiness for such a high-profile move.

Still just 24-years-old, Stiller has made quite the career for himself with Hoffenheim and VfB Stuttgart since leaving Bayern Munich. Stiller has worked himself into a player consistently in the mix for the German national team.
Earlier this spring, Stiller was very loosely linked to FC Barcelona. Would a move to Real Madrid be too much, too soon for Stiller? If this report is true and things go through, we will soon find out.
